0
点赞
收藏
分享

微信扫一扫

ExcelPatternTool: Excel表格-数据库互导工具

ExcelPatternTool

Excel表格-数据库互导工具


介绍:

指定Pattern文件-一个规则描述的json文档,基于此规则实现Excel表格与数据库之间的导入导出,校验等功能。


特点:

小巧,轻量化的命令行工具

基于json文档的配置

支持Excel97-2003(xls)与Excel2007及以上(xlsx)格式

数据库支持SQL server、Sqlite、MySql

支持单元格注解,样式,公式的导出(导出至Excel)

内置lambda表达式和正则表达式两种校验器

更新内容:

Date Version Content

V0.1.0 2022-7-29 初始版本

快速开始

编写Pattern文档

导入规则编写

指定表格的工作表名称SheetName或者工作表序号SheetNumber,二者选一配置即可,SheetName优先,SheetNumber从0开始

指定开始行数SkipRow,这个是实际数据的开始行数,不包含表头行。在Sample中,这个行数为3


检验提供类ValidatorProvider类具有一定的扩展功能,

InitConventions方法对校验行为进行初始化,默认提供RegularExpression,LambdaExpression对应的委托函数分别实现了正则表达式校验和普通表达式校验,重写InitConventions可实现一个自定义方式校验

举报

相关推荐

0 条评论